Clinica Family Health is a community health center dedicated to providing comprehensive medical, dental, and behavioral health services to underserved populations in south Boulder, Broomfield, Gilpin, and west Adams counties in Colorado. Established in 1977, the organization aims to be the healthcare provider of choice for low-income individuals, offering culturally appropriate and prevention-focused care. Clinica's mission is to ensure that every underserved person in its service areas has access to high-quality, integrated medical care.

The organization employs a team-based care model, integrating medical, dental, behavioral health, and pharmacy services under one roof. This approach includes primary care providers, nurses, medical assistants, behavioral health therapists, pharmacists, dietitians, dental hygienists, and health coaches. Clinica emphasizes patient-centered medical homes, ensuring comprehensive and coordinated care tailored to individual needs.

As of 2023, Clinica Family Health operates eight community-based medical clinics and two dental clinics, serving nearly 59,000 patients annually. The organization employs over 590 staff members. In 2024, Clinica reported an annual revenue of approximately $750 million.

In October 2024, Clinica Family Health merged with Mental Health Partners (MHP) to form Clinica Family Health & Wellness, a comprehensive nonprofit healthcare organization providing medical, dental, mental health, and substance use care. This merger aimed to enhance integrated care services and expand access to healthcare for underserved communities.

Clinica has established significant collaborations to strengthen its market position and expand capabilities. Notably, the merger with Mental Health Partners in 2024 created a comprehensive healthcare organization offering a wide range of services. Additionally, in November 2022, Clinica partnered with Mental Health Partners to open a new clinic in downtown Nederland, enhancing access to integrated health services in rural communities.
